A good old-fashioned English pub has just opened its heavy wooden doors to the public!

Decked out in oak panelling and with plenty of local and foreign beers and ales on draught (including Stella Artois, Guinness, London Pride, Hoegaardrn and Leffe), The Queen Victoria is everything you expect in a traditional drinking hole - and their menu doesn’t look too shabby either!

The pub, conveniently located on South Street, Valletta, will be serving up all the classics such as roast beef with Yorkshire puds, as well as traditional Maltese grub including a banging Bragjoli... and their hefty Maltese platter looks to die for!

The Queen Victoria is kitted out with all the cosiness of an English local, full of quirky books and old regal photographs. We just love the authentic interior, all high bar stools, upholstered velvet seating booths and glass showcase cabinets.
